For residents in Plummer, Minnesota, who may not have access to cable infrastructure or prefer satellite options, companies like DirecTV and DISH Network offer comprehensive television packages. These satellite services are generally available throughout the entire city, provided there is an unobstructed view of the southern sky for dish installation. Installation requirements typically involve mounting a satellite dish on the exterior of the home. Given Plummer's location, weather considerations such as heavy snow or ice accumulation can occasionally impact signal reception, though modern equipment is designed to mitigate these issues.
Cable TV providers in Plummer, Minnesota, ensure residents have access to a robust lineup of local broadcast channels. This typically includes major network affiliates such as KMSP (FOX), KARE (NBC), WCCO (CBS), and KSTP (ABC), along with PBS affiliates like WDSE. Access to these channels is crucial for staying informed about local news, weather, and community events. Additionally, depending on the provider and package selected, some regional sports networks that cover Minnesota-based teams may be available, though this can vary. Plummer also benefits from access to public access channels, offering locally produced content and community information relevant to the city and surrounding areas.
